Individual and collective behaviour of bacteria under oxidative stress
Bacteria, the most abundant organisms supporting life on Earth, inhabit various niches, from soil and aquatic life, to residing in hosts. Bacteria frequently experience oxidative stress during aerobic growth, host immune attack, microbiome interactions, and under antibiotic treatment. Here, we study...
